Liability Shield for Online Platforms: Section 230

Quick fact

Section 230 of the Communications Decency Act, enacted in 1996, has been called 'the most important law on the internet' because it protects platforms from being sued for user posts and also shields them when they remove content, which some argue has allowed the internet to flourish.
